untilHospitals have been facing daily drug shortages across thecountry for more than a decade. A 60 Minutes investigationfound the lack of essential drugs is not a matter of supply anddemand, but that pharmaceutical companies have been haltingproduction on life-saving generic drugs because they aren'tprofitable.
